To construct a moving average ribbon, plot many Moving Averages of varying time period lengths on a price chart. Common parameters include eight or more moving averages and intervals that range from a 2 to 400-period moving average.

Using short term moving averages (5, 10, 12, 20, 26 periods) will result in detecting a trend early, with high profit potential, but with many false signals (i.e. lower winning rates). 5-, 8- and 13-bar simple moving averages offer perfect inputs for day traders seeking an edge in trading the market from both the long and short sides. The moving averages also work well as filters, telling fast-fingered market players when risk is too high for intraday entries. The combination of 5-, 8- and 13-bar simple moving averages (SMAs) offers a perfect fit for day trading strategies. These are Fibonacci-tuned settings that have withstood the test of time, but interpretive skills are required to use the settings appropriately.

For this trading approach, we will add the RSI indicator. Its main purpose is to identify overbought and oversold conditions. Given this uniformity, an identical set of moving averages will work for scalping techniques—as well as for buying in the morning and selling in the afternoon. The trader 5 ema trading strategy reacts to different holding periods using the charting length alone, with scalpers focusing on 1-minute charts, while traditional day traders examine 5-minute and 15-minute charts. This process even extends into overnight holds, allowing swing traders to use those averages on a 60-minute chart.

Look at the monthly chart (each data point represents one month) where a 6-EMA and 10-EMA (6-month and 10-month periods) are used. The trend is bullish when the 6-EMA is above the 10-EMA and bearish when it is below. The 20-year period below is a perfect example of how well this methodology can work. It doesn’t always work this perfectly, but overall it is very effective in correctly identifying the trend. Note how the 6-EMA crossed above the 10-EMA at the end of 1994, signaling the beginning of a new long-term bullish trend that lasted until late 2000. The trend then changed to bearish as the 6-EMA crossed down through the 10-EMA, where it remained for over two years during the worst bear market in decades, finally crossing up again in spring 2003.
